CC   -!- FUNCTION: The proteasome is a multicatalytic proteinase complex which
CC       is characterized by its ability to cleave peptides with Arg, Phe, Tyr,
CC       Leu, and Glu adjacent to the leaving group at neutral or slightly basic
CC       pH. The proteasome has an ATP-dependent proteolytic activity. This
CC       subunit is involved in antigen processing to generate class I binding
CC       peptides. {ECO:0000256|ARBA:ARBA00025456}.
